II<\/h4>\n<p align=\"justify\">\n  Ornamental materials for finishing: Paints and Varnishes: Types-Constituents-Preparation-characteristics and application. Plastics: Types-characteristics and properties of P V C, uses- Advantages and Limitations of using plastics on environment. Rubber: Characteristics and properties, uses. Aluminum : Aluminum sections used for building construction- Hand rail and baluster, Doors and windows, Paneling and false ceiling, building facade. Glass:-Types- floating , laminated, UV resistant, reinforced and reflective glasses-Uses and properties. Glass used for Structural applications. Miscellaneous: Abrasives-Adhesives-asbestos-asphalt-bitumen-cork-Plaster of Paris. Flooring: Requirements of a good floor &#8211; materials used for flooring, Floor finishes -Types Mosaic, Marble, Granite, Ceramic tiles, Vitrified tiles, Glass, Wooden, and other types of modern floor finishes. Doors and Windows: Positioning of Doors and windows with respect to lighting and ventilation. Types and Size as per relevant codes -Special types of doors-Flush, Revolving, and collapsible, Rolling and sliding Windows-Different types-Ventilator Different types-Fittings for doors and windows. Lintels and sunshades: Types of lintels- Wooden, Stone, brick, RCC and RSJ lintels-Sunshades Canopy and sun breakers. Arches- Types, terms used. Vertical Transportation: Stairs and staircases: Location &#8211; Types &#8211; Standards for stair case as per KBR -Tread, Rise, Going, Riser, Nosing &#8211; Width of stair &#8212; Head room &#8211; Flight- Landing &#8211; Hand rails. Lift and escalators- Component parts and requirements as per NBC, ramp, Lifts and Escalators &#8211; Planning and location &#8211; Component parts of staircase and lift &#8211; Types of staircase. Ceiling: Materials used for Ceiling &#8211; False ceiling. Roof: Definition &#8211; importance of roofing with respect to climatic conditions &#8211; classification &#8211; pitched and flat &#8211; Couple, couple closed and collar roof. Different types of trusses for pitched roof &#8211; wood and steel trusses &#8211; roof covering for pitched roof &#8211; AC sheets, GI corrugated sheets, Aluminum sheets- PVC sheets &#8211; method of arranging and fixing to the battens rafters and purlins &#8211; RCC roof &#8211; slab with beams &#8211; flat and sloped slabs -Flat slab construction- weather proof course to flat roof.
